If you're building a hot hatch, it's hard to think of a better starting point than the latest Golf GTI. Fast, fun and practical, the only major sticking point is the hefty £20,000 price tag. Seat clearly agrees.

Its new Leon FR borrows many GTI mechanicals from parent company Volkswagen, including the 2.0-litre turbocharged petrol engine. However, Seat charges just £16,995, a price that also undercuts its other stablemate (and our reigning Hot Hatch of the Year) the Skoda Octavia vRS.
